Thai yellow curry with beef sausage

Prep Time:
10 minutes
Cook Time:
25 minutes
Total Time:
35 minutes
Elevate dinner with this quick and easy sausage recipe.
Ingredients:
  • 300.00 gm jasmine rice
  • 9.20 gm vegetable oil
  • 500g packet beef with garlic and parsley sausages
  • 56.00 gm Thai yellow curry paste
  • 400ml can coconut milk
  • 300g stir-fry vegetables
  • 82.50 ml fresh coriander leaves
Instructions:
  • Start by thoroughly rinsing the rice under cold running water. Then, in a large saucepan, combine the rice with 1 1/2 cups of cold water. Cover the saucepan and bring it to a boil over high heat. Once boiling, lower the heat to medium-low and let it simmer partially covered for 12 to 15 minutes until all the liquid is absorbed. Take it off the heat and let it sit for 5 minutes. Finally, season with salt and pepper and fluff the rice with a fork to ensure the grains are separated and perfectly cooked.
  • Heat oil in a large, deep frying pan over medium-high heat. Cook sausages, turning occasionally, for 8 to 10 minutes until golden brown and cooked through. Transfer to a cutting board and slice thickly.
  • In the pan, keep 1 teaspoon of oil. Lower the heat to medium and stir in the curry paste. Cook for 1 minute until fragrant. Pour in the coconut milk and bring it to a simmer.
  • Place the sausages back in the pan along with the vegetables. Let it simmer for an additional 3 to 4 minutes, or until everything is heated through. Serve the curry over rice and garnish with fresh coriander leaves.
